WebPhysical interpretation. The term Dω / Dt on the left-hand side is the material derivative of the vorticity vector ω.It describes the rate of change of vorticity of the moving fluid particle. This change can be attributed to unsteadiness in the flow (∂ω / ∂t, the unsteady term) or due to the motion of the fluid particle as it moves from one point to another ((u ∙ ∇)ω, the ... WebDec 19, 2024 · Cylinders Cylinders are used to convert fluid energy into mechanical linear motion. Fluid motors Fluid motors are used to convert hydraulic energy into mechanical rotary motion. Quick disconnects Quick disconnects are used to disconnect a line to separate one piece of equipment from another. WebSep 12, 2024 · The volume of fluid passing by a given location through an area during a period of time is called flow rate Q, or more precisely, volume flow rate. In symbols, this is written as Q = dV dt where V is the volume and t is the elapsed time. In Figure 14.7.3, the volume of the cylinder is Ax, so the flow rate is Q = dV dt = d dt(Ax) = Adx dt = Av.
